During the 2021-2022 academic year, Wells College handed out 2 bachelor's degrees in history. This is a decrease of 67% over the previous year when 6 degrees were handed out.
During the 2022-2023 academic year, part-time undergraduate students at Wells paid an average of $850 per credit hour. No discount was available for in-state students. The following table shows the average full-time tuition and fees for undergraduates.
In State | Out of State | |
---|---|---|
Tuition | $33,666 | $33,666 |
Fees | $1,500 | $1,500 |
Books and Supplies | $1,050 | $1,050 |
On Campus Room and Board | $14,950 | $14,950 |
On Campus Other Expenses | $1,300 | $1,300 |

Of the 2 students who graduated with a Bachelor’s in history from Wells in 2022, 50% were men and 50% were women.
The majority of bachelor's degree recipients in this major at Wells are white. In the most recent graduating class for which data is available, 100% of students fell into this category.
The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from Wells College with a bachelor's in history.
Ethnic Background | Number of Students |
---|---|
Asian | 0 |
Black or African American | 0 |
Hispanic or Latino | 0 |
White | 2 |
Non-Resident Aliens | 0 |
Other Races | 0 |
